# Service Accounts — Prunebot

Quick note for the eng sync: Prunebot, our stale-branch cleanup bot, now runs under its own service account instead of borrowing the CI identity. It scans the Mossreach monorepo nightly, flags branches with no commits in 90 days, pings owners, and deletes after a two-week grace period. Protected and release branches are exempt via the usual glob list. If you see surprise deletions, check the Prunebot audit channel first. The bot authenticates to the repo API with the key below.

API key for kahop-fawip: qvz23-AHYlCVCi2JKvw2xa3Qz34iE

### Escalation: Charset Sniffer Failures

When uploaded text files render as garbled characters, the Tidemark charset sniffer has likely misidentified the encoding. First, check the detection confidence score in the job log; below 0.6 means ambiguous input, which is expected behavior, not a defect. If the score is high but the output is still wrong, collect the file header bytes and the job ID, then open a ticket tagged sniffer-escalation. For repeated failures on the same customer account, escalate to the Tidemark on-call engineer directly.

alerts address for kafof-bagag: kasael@olvarqdyn.corp

## Service Account: sessiond-refresh

During the Q3 audit, Marloft's `svc-sessiond` account exhibited a refresh bug: tokens were renewed twice per cycle, briefly leaving two valid sessions. The patched daemon now invalidates the prior token atomically. Reviewers should confirm the overlap window is zero in the trace logs. For verification against the internal token-introspection endpoint, use the key below.

gateway credential: kto15_8KtvEYSD8WJ9Uyq

Hey Priya — handing LiftLoom over to you before your security pass. It's our elevator-dispatch simulator: it replays car-call traffic from the Verrowe Tower dataset and scores dispatch strategies. Nothing touches production lifts, but the sim daemon does hold credentials for the metrics sink, so flag anything sloppy there. Tests run green on the dorrel-staging box; the replay cache can be wiped safely. Big caveat: rate limits are enforced client-side only. The current configuration values for the simulator service are as follows.

config for bahop-baduf:
[kasion]
team = lamath
access_code = ac_d807e5
host = kasion.paliqcloud.corp
port = 4000
owner = julix.tamvan
peer = frair.qorvelsoft.local